About

Gehan T. El‐Bassyouni is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Oral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Gehan T. El‐Bassyouni has authored 105 papers receiving a total of 1.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 49 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 43 papers in Materials Chemistry and 19 papers in Oral Surgery. Recurrent topics in Gehan T. El‐Bassyouni’s work include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(49 papers),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(18 papers) and Glass properties and applications (13 papers). Gehan T. El‐Bassyouni is often cited by papers focused on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(49 papers), Dental Implant Techniques and Outcomes (18 papers) and Glass properties and applications (13 papers). Gehan T. El‐Bassyouni collaborates with scholars based in Egypt, Saudi Arabia and United States. Gehan T. El‐Bassyouni's co-authors include Khaled R. Mohamed, Esmat M. A. Hamzawy, Sayed H. Kenawy, Evert Schepers, Paul Ducheyne, Edward J. Vresilovic, Shula Radin, Hanan H. Beherei, Gamal Turky and Abeer A. Abd El Aty and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Applied Physics, Biomaterials and Scientific Reports.
